Masters Academy opened its doors in September, 2006, to address the needs of children growing up in inner city Chicago.
Academy's mission is to provide quality, Christian education to urban children in an academic setting that is both Christ-Centered and biblically based.

In what neighborhood is Ryan Banks Academy located?
Ryan Banks Academy is located in the Greater Grand Crossing neighborhood of Chicago, IL. There are 3 other private schools located in Greater Grand Crossing.
